Output 64e75fde3d917221ad0a7bf3f3bee063d447dd9dadc3b92b56d4c0c0d907b60a:0

value
2987616
script pubkey
OP_0 OP_PUSHBYTES_20 52f4d776b5f5e406fc48e9df5a71bdb3028f0913
address
bc1q2t6dwa447hjqdlzga8045udakvpg7zgn0qv6x4
transaction
64e75fde3d917221ad0a7bf3f3bee063d447dd9dadc3b92b56d4c0c0d907b60a
spent
true